The only update I've received is "Contacts has stopped" and this crap is getting old fast.

Ensure you have your contacts backed up to Google or somewhere safe. Then go to settings>applications>application manager>all then scroll down to contacts and contacts storage and clear cache and data. This will completely wipe your contacts, which is why you need to have them backed up. If you have them backed up with Google (which you should) then they will come back after syncing.

Hopefully this will clear up that issue for you.
